What is the mail-out date for communications regarding budget-related matters?

The mail-out date for communications regarding budget-related matters is February 15. This date is critical because it aligns with the requirement for condominium corporations to provide owners with timely information about the upcoming budget and any associated fees.

By this date, owners must receive adequate notice to review the proposed budget before any meetings or voting on budgetary issues, ensuring transparency and allowing for any necessary discussions or objections. This deadline also supports compliance with the regulations governing the management of condominium corporations in Ontario.

The importance of February 15 cannot be understated, as it facilitates effective communication and allows for proper planning by the owners with respect to their financial commitments for the upcoming fiscal year. Other dates, such as January 1, March 31, and December 15, do not align with this requirement, as they either fall too early, too late, or are not specified in the context of the budget communication cycle.
